Looking for a rewarding volunteer role where you can use your people skills and make a real difference?
Join our trading team and help raise vital funds for local hospice care. As a Customer Service Support Volunteer, you'll be the friendly voice that supports donors and customers, helping to arrange collections and deliveries, gather feedback and assist with administrative tasks.
This is a great opportunity to gain experience, develop your skills and become part of a welcoming and supportive team, while helping ensure our supporters receive excellent service every step of the way.
Please note you must be over 18 to apply for this role.
Skills
- Confident and passionate dealing with the public to deliver excellent customer service
- Comfortable using computers and Microsoft Office applications
- Great communications skills, being sensitive to potentially recently bereaved donors
Benefits
- Being part of a friendly team of staff and volunteers
- An opportunity to use your customer service and administration skills and learn new ones
Practical Considerations
- Reasonable travel expenses can be covered.
